This is a black-and-white portrait of a man dressed like royalty. He wears a crown, a heavy gold chain, and a fur-lined robe. His hands hold a small orb topped with a cross. Around his head, a banner reads "King of England, France, Lord of Ireland." The text below says this is Richard II, who ruled for 22 years before being removed from power.
